Northrop Grumman Space Systems is seeking a highly qualified mission-oriented Staff Systems Engineer to join our program team located at an overseas site in Alice Springs, Australia.
This role requires a two (2) year commitment and the ability to successfully pass a physical and psychological exam. Ability to work odd and/or extended hours covering a 24/7 period and periodic rotating 12-hour shifts. A comprehensive overseas compensation package is offered with this position including relocation assistance.
The successful candidate will provide system operations support, system optimization and advanced concept / CONOPS development, and mission engineering support. This is a highly visible role that requires the ability to function both autonomously and collaboratively in support of on-going and future development activities of a complex end-to-end system.
